There are several reasons for water leaks, and we have actually put together the typical reasons listed below. Inspect to see if you have had relevant concerns in your home just recently.
Weakened pipeline joints
Pipeline joints are the parts of our plumbing system where the pipes attach. They are the weakest point of our plumbing system. Therefore, they are a lot more vulnerable to damage. It is important to note that despite the fact that pipes are made to endure stress and last for some time, they weren't made to last forever; as a result, they would certainly wear away over time. This wear and tear might bring about cracks in plumbing systems. A typical indication of harmed pipeline joints is too much sound from faucets.
High water stress
You observed your residence water pressure is greater than normal but after that, why should you care? It's out of your control.
It would be best if you cared due to the fact that your typical water stress must be 60 Psi (per square inch) and although your house's plumbing system is designed to endure 80 Psi. A rise in water pressure can put a stress on your residence pipes as well as bring about cracks, or worse, burst pipes. Get in touch with an expert concerning regulating it if you ever observe that your residence water pressure is greater than common.
Corrosion
As your pipework ages, it gets weak and also more susceptible to rust after the regular flow of water through them, which can gnaw at pipelines and also trigger splits. A visible indication of corrosion in your house plumbing system is discoloration and also although this may be hard to detect as a result of many pipelines hidden away. We advise doing a regular check-up every couple of years and transform pipes once they are old to ensure a sound plumbing system
Clogged drains
Food fragments, dust, and oil can create blocked drains pipes and also obstruct the flow of water in and out of your sink. If undealt with, boosted stress within the gutters can finish and also trigger an overflow up fracturing or breaking pipelines. To avoid stopped up drains pipes in your home, we recommend you to prevent putting fragments away and regular cleaning of sinks.
Broken seals
An additional root cause of water leaks in residences is damaged seals of house devices that make use of water, e.g., a dish washer. When such devices are mounted, seals are set up around water ports for simple passage of water with the device. A broken seal can cause leak of water when in usage.

WHAT ARE THE COMMON PLACES TO DETECT WATER LEAKS?
There’s no need to panic if you don’t own a leak-detecting tool. There are still some effective traditional techniques for detecting a water leak in your house. We’ve discussed some common spots in your house where leaks are most likely to occur throughout this section. Let’s take a look!
BOILER OR WATER TANK
Your boiler or water tank valves are pretty prone to water leakage. So, check the boiler valves, and you might be able to detect the leak. But, if there’s no water escaping from the valves, you might have a slow leak. Thus, look for water spots on the floor or try to detect any hissing sound coming from the valves.
However, if you own a central healing water boiler, the leak can indicate some severe water damage. Under such circumstances, don’t try to fix the leak yourself; contact a professional as soon as possible.
TOILETS
Considering how frequently we use toilets, having a leaky toilet is quite common. Fixing a minor water leak is pretty straightforward, and you can do it yourself without hiring professional help. For instance, changing the washer or improving the drainage pipe usually doesn’t require guidance from a professional plumber.
However, if you ignore a toilet leak or fail to detect it in time, it can overflow the toilet, causing severe property damage. Thus, if the situation is dire, it’s best to hire emergency plumbing services and get the water leak in your toilet fixed immediately.
SHOWERHEADS
Like toilets, showerheads are frequently used and are more prone to water leakage. Old showerheads wear down over time, leading to leaking shower pipes. You can detect such leaks by the drop in the water pressure of the showerheads.
You can clean your showerhead or if that doesn’t work, replace the pipe supplying water to the showerhead with a new pipe. It’s pretty straightforward, so you might not need to hire professional plumbers.
